Pirates sign Felix Pie
The Pirates have signed outfielder Felix Pie to a minor league contract. The deal includes an invite to spring training and incentives based on plate appearances if he makes the major league club.

Felix Pie and Jose Lopez sign minor league deals with Cleveland Indians
Felix Pie will earn $700,000 with a chance to make another $300,000 in incentives if he makes the Indians big-league club. Pie and Lopez receive spring training invitations.

Indians and Felix Pie agree to 2-year deal
The Cleveland Indians and Felix Pie have agreed to a two-year Minor League deal with a Spring Training invitation, Dan Connolly of The Baltimore Sun reports. The deal is worth up to $1 million with performance bonuses.
